Output 2b7b03da36b986260a34366188d175b653b05df84200c0b67f61cb12baa09a5a:0

value
3691658486
script pubkey
OP_0 OP_PUSHBYTES_20 bf605c80424b39b6431b04c54aaf8b63ef82261c
address
tb1qhas9eqzzfvumvscmqnz54tutv0hcyfsu5gezf5
transaction
2b7b03da36b986260a34366188d175b653b05df84200c0b67f61cb12baa09a5a